Abstract
A screw cap of thermoplastic material, particularly intended for the closure of glass containers used in the food industry, is provided on the outer surface of its horizontal end wall (1) with a thin covering layer (13) of a composite laminated material which is adapted to form a barrier against the passage of gases through the wall. This composite, laminated material is constituted by a disc (13a) incorporated in the outer face of the horizontal end wall (1) of the cap during the injection moulding of the cap. The disc (13a) is permanently bonded to the horizontal end wall (1) of the cap and to a downwardly-curved wall (10) connecting the peripheral edge of the horizontal end wall(1) to a rounded annular shoulder (11) provided at the top of the cylindrical skirt (2) of the cap. The cap is made by a method in which the disc (13a) is inserted into the cavity of the matrix (19) of an injection mould (17, 18) and is held in place by frictional engagement of its peripheral edge with the ribs (23) of said matrix (19) which are intended to form vertical grooves (12) in the cylindrical skirt (2) of the cap.
